Old Glenisla, Lintrathen and Airlie Synopsis

Glen Isla is the most westerly of the glorious glens of Angus, with the River Isla emerging from Caenlochan Glen and flowing down a valley scoured and scraped by glacial erosion. The glen has a turbulent history but in more recent times settled down as a mixture of sporting estates with lodges and smaller farms. Nearby is the Perthshire town of Alyth. The book weaves its way through the glen including Tulchan Lodge, Linns and Dalhally Farms, Little Forter, Forter Castle, Folda, Balnamenoch, Alrick, Brewlands, Auchenleish, Kirkton of Glenisla, the Freuchies, Knockshanoch House, Glenmarkie Lodge, Ballintore Castle, Bridgend of Lintrathen, Airlie Castle and more, all accompanied by the author's extensive fact-filled captions.
